Please be aware of the following incidents which have occurred at homes in your area over recent days.
Incident 141 of 30 April
During the morning of 30 April offenders forced their way into a home in Charnwood Way, Leamington and stole the back door key. The offenders opened all of the rear windows and doors of the house before making off with electrical items.
Incident 191 of 1 May
At 3pm on 1 May a witness distrubed an offenders who was breaking into a home in Arlington Avenue. The witness chased the offender off and the offender left his pushbike behind. The offender is described as a white male around 5ft 9 in tall. He was wearing dark trainers, black jeans and a grey hoodie.
Incident 184 of 7 May
Between 11am and 1.30pm on 7 May offenders smashed a pane of glass in the kitchen door of a home in Wathen Road and entered the house. Once inside, the offenders carried out a search before making off with a quantity of cash.
Incident 213 of 9 May
at 4.20pm on 9 May a witness saw two males climb out of a neighbouring garden in Lime Avenue. The offenders ran off and when Police attended the scene they discovered that the house had been broken into and several items stolen.
Incident 192 of 10 May
At some point before 2.20pm on 10 May offenders used a large stone to smash a small window at the side of a home in Cubbington Road. The offenders failed to get into the house and nothing was stolen.
Incident 385 of 14 May
During the morning of 14 May an offender stole a wallet from a home in Lillington Road, Leamington.
If you have information that you believe may be connected to any of these incidents please contact Police on 101 quoting the incident numbers given. Thankyou.
